For the first time in its history.. Al-Khadra Hospital successfully performs a brain and nerve surgery

The Ministry of Health announced the success of Al-Khadra General Hospital in conducting the first neurosurgery operation inside the hospital since its founding 45 years ago.

The ministry stated that a Libyan medical advisory team succeeded in performing a surgery on a one-year-old child, who was suffering from a change in the pressure of the cerebral drainage tube.

The ministry stated that delicate operations within the public sector were carried out in specialized hospitals, such as Tripoli University Hospital and Ali Omar Askar-Sabaia Hospital.

Two days ago, Al-Khadra Hospital recorded the success of the aortic valve implantation of a 78-year-old patient, without surgery, using the “TAVI” technique, which is used for the first time in the public sector.
